Hi All, is there any way to integrate AEM with Google Optimize to perform AB/Multivariate Testing? I know Target provides a seamless integration, but is there any way to integrate AEM with Google Optimize?

Hi Anish,

 

Not really, AEM works much friendlier with Target.

 

For Google Optimize: You just inject a Google Optimize tag into the head of your website and then configure A/B testing using the standard Google Chrome Plugin for Google Optimize.
